More Warmachine madness

Three more 12pt games of warmachine tonight at Hulls Angels.  The first two were against Cryxx, the first time playing against Cryxx so I was not sure what to expect.  I was using pKreoss, a Repenter, a Revenger and a Crusader, supported by a choir.  I cant remember the casters used by my opponent, but the feat brought a unit onto the board.  In this game Kreoss went down at about turn 3/4 due to sneaky shananigans with spells allowing units (namely a jack) to move through enemy models, getting a charge and ending the game.

Game two was against the same opponent but different caster who's feat reduces all stats by 2.  In this game I put up a better fight but still lost to the more experienced opponent. Good game.

Game three was against Luke the organiser of Warmachine Wednesday, again being more experienced than I am, I was expecting to get owned again.  Luke was using his Cygnar with Caine as his caster.  After the last battle against him I was well aware of what Caine could do.  I won the first turn this game and took it, the turn was the usual running with the jacks after using the choir to grant them passage and Kreoss then moved and cast defenders ward on the Repenter.  Luke did pretty much the same thing. 
Turn 2: Men, one focus on the Repenter, the rest went on Kreoss.  The choir activated first and sang Battle on the jacks, Revenger advanced forward in an attempt to use immolation through its arc node which turned out to be out of range, the repenter activated next advancing and hitting both enemy jacks causing light to no damage but setting them on fire.  The crusader advenced a little to support the repenter.  Kreoss went last, moved and put defenders ward on crusader.  Cyg, I cant remember much of Cyg turn 2 except two jacks charging the repenter and taking out his right arm and movement. 
Turn 3 Men, choir sang battle again, with one focus on the Revenger it charged an enemy light jack and did moderate damage staying just over 1" away using reach.  Next Kreoss advanced and poped his feat knocking all enemies down, he then cast immolation through the arc node on Caine and boosted the damage looking for the caster kill.  However it was not meant to be as I rolled 1 damage short of the kill.  The repenter still with its working flamer burned the two enemy jacks causing light damage and causing fire.  The Crusader with 2 focus charged the downd light jack, caused lots of damage and then used its last point of focus to pick up and throw the light jack at Caine but it scattered away from him.  The thrown jack was destroyed and caused no further collateral damage.  Cyg, mostly things getting back up, however Caine used a focus to shake knockdown, moved and poped his feat, killing all of the choir and putting light damage on the jacks and moderate damage with a good roll against Kreoss.  This was followed by Caine using his regular shooting helped with a bunch of focus, shot down Kreoss again. 

This game was great fun and as close as you can get, good game Luke, I'll get you one day!!!!

First Warmachine Battle


So I had my first game of Warmachine tonight, the faction I have chosen to play is The Protectorate of Menoth.  Tonights game was a 12 point battle using the starter box which contains High Exemplar Kreoss, a Revenger light jack, a Crusader heavy jack and the other jack (cant remember the name) with flamer and flail.  I also had a Choir.  My opponent was the organiser of Warmachine wednesday (also forgot his name), he was using Cygnar, I dont know his list but his caster was kaine (I think).

Round 1: Cygnar went first, the first turn for both players just involved alot of running and buffing.

Round 2: Cyg, lots of shooting at my buffed Crusader jack causing relatively light damage, Then his jack attacked my crusader again causing light damage. Men, Choir moved and then buffed the crusader with +2 to attack and damage rolls (i forgot this also). Advanced the revenger on the left, then the flamer jack moved and fired at the jack in the bushes causing minor damage but setting it on fire.  Next Kreoss moved forward, poped his feat (knocking all enemies in his control zone down) and cast a 3" AOE spell at another jack causing some damage and setting it on fire, Finally the Crusader attacked the jack it was in combat with and left it with one box left.

Round 3: Cyg, with people on the floor and fire burning my opponent went for the throat, activating his caster, moving and firing his pistols at Kreoss, after using all his focus took him out and won the game.

2k Game BA's vs IG

A fun game to be sure dispite the losses of useful units like the stormraven and furioso, the mission was capture and control, deployment was DoW.  IG took the first turn, my first mistake came on turn 1 when I forgot to bring most of my forces on.  The main battle took place in the center of the IG line as I looked to destroy my opponents troop choices.  The battle was going my way but due to my lust for blood I left the enemy objective un-claimed which stopped me from taking the win as the game ended turn 5.
BA objective not claimed
IG objective not claimed

Game result: Draw
